The Travel Club’s Bold New Chapter: Travel Meets Purpose
The iconic travel lifestyle store that brought us our first Delsey suitcase and taught us the difference between functional and fabulous now wants to be more than your go-to for luggage. They want to be your travel companion. And this time, they’re teaming up with none other than boutique hotel darling The Henry Hotels and Resorts and the Tourism Promotions Board of the Philippines (TPB) to launch a full-circle initiative that puts local tourism—and local love—front and center.
The partnership, officially unveiled at the stylishly curated The Travel Club+ space in Shangri-La Plaza, was more than a press event. It was a cultural moment. Think: wine tasting, local food, immersive travel corners, personalized keepsakes—each one reflecting a shared belief among the partners that travel isn’t just about where you go, but why you go.

“Know Before You Go”: A Love Letter to Filipino Travel
“This gathering affirms our long-standing mission to promote the Philippines as a world-class destination. For 35 years, Primer and The Travel Club have built a community of travelers who seek purpose, not just places. Through partnerships like this with The Henry Hotels and TPB, we spotlight local gems and support meaningful, eco-conscious travel. I’ve seen much of the world, but I’ll always choose the Philippines—especially the countryside, where our people’s beauty, warmth, and authenticity truly shine,” said Jimmy Thai, CEO of the Primer Group (the powerhouse behind The Travel Club), during the launch.
